This place is a crime that can't be solved. And that's why we love it.
LA is a brutal, burning city. It is America with nowhere to run. Each night Jake Deal captures it on a livestream to his blood-hungry subscribers. Above board, Doug Gibson is a street lawyer trying to fix the system one case at a time. Underground, Kara Delgado is working for a private concierge company - a make-a-wish foundation for the terminally rich.
When Kara's best friend Phoebe goes missing, she soon finds herself in the worlds of both Jake and Doug. Will the remaining humanity of this fragile team kill them all or expose one enormous, unspeakable crime?

Jordan Harper has spent over a decade in Hollywood, as a writer for shows such as FOX's Gotham and CBS's The Mentalist. He is the Edgar-Award winning author of She Rides Shotgun (published in the UK as A Lesson in Violence), Love and Other Wounds and, most recently, Everybody Knows, which won the CWA Ian Fleming Steel Dagger.
